When billionaire developer Hamilton Harrington purchases Langford Plantation, he expects renovations, permits, and the usual headaches that come with restoring a historic Southern estate.He does not expect the footsteps.Called in to assess the property, former Special Forces officer Bill Sterling and his partner Sally Davies quickly discover that Langford's problems run far deeper than failing plaster and abandoned renovations. Contractors have walked off the job. Security guards refuse to stay. Strange sounds echo through sealed portions of the house.Then Sally uncovers a trail connecting Langford to a decades-old mystery in Maine.In 1946, a young woman named Clara Beaumont traveled to Octavius Manor carrying evidence against one of the most powerful men in the region. She entered his study determined to expose the truth about her sister's death.She was never seen again.As Sally and Bill dig deeper into land records, hidden financial transactions, missing documents, and long-buried family secrets, they begin to suspect that the answers lie somewhere inside Langford Plantation itself. But some families will do anything to protect their history, and some crimes refuse to stay buried.The Ghosts of Langford Plantation is a richly layered mystery of hidden histories, forgotten victims, and the determination of two investigators to uncover the truth-no matter how many years have passed.
